Name: Tessaracoccus antarcticus Zhou et al. 2020
Etymology: ant.arc’ti.cus. L. masc. adj. antarcticus, southern, pertaining to the Antarctic, the geographical origin of the type strain
Pronunciation (Latin), gender: … ant-ARK-ti-kus, masculine
Type strain: JDX10; KCTC 49242; MCCC 1H00351

Valid publication:
Zhou LY, Zhang JY, Chen XY, Du ZJ, Mu DS. Tessaracoccus antarcticus sp. nov., a rhodopsin-containing bacterium from an Antarctic environment and emended description of the genus Tessaracoccus. Int J Syst Evol Microbiol 2020; 70:1555-1561.

Nomenclatural status: validly published under the ICNP
Taxonomic status: correct name
Parent taxon: Tessaracoccus Maszenan et al. 1999
